Mountaineering is the sport of climbing mountains — it might involve hiking, rock climbing, as well as traversing glaciers. Mountaineers are challenged both physically and mentally as they tackle the world's highest peaks and rugged terrains.
Yes. Mountaineering can be dangerous with risks of falls, altitude sickness, and severe weather conditions. Having travel insurance can help cover unexpected medical expenses, rescue operations, and equipment loss.
